Automatic Pool Cover and Swimming Pool Upgrades for Safety and Maintenance
An automatic pool cover is an essential feature for enhancing safety and simplifying the maintenance of swimming pools. This advanced solution not only protects the pool from debris and reduces cleaning time but also significantly improves safety for children and pets by preventing accidental falls. Furthermore, an automatic pool cover contributes to energy efficiency by retaining heat and minimizing evaporation, making it a prudent investment for every pool owner seeking swimming pool upgrades.
The importance of this feature extends beyond mere protection and convenience. By integrating an automatic pool cover into the pool automation system, one can enhance safety while also streamlining operations for a more enjoyable swimming experience.
- Safety First: The cover serves as a barrier, eliminating the risk of unauthorized access, particularly for young children and inquisitive pets.
- Maintenance Ease: With the simple push of a button, the cover keeps the pool free from contaminants, thereby reducing the need for chemical treatments and regular cleaning.
- Energy Conservation: By trapping heat and minimizing water loss, the cover assists in lowering overall utility costs, making it a sustainable choice.
Incorporating an automatic pool cover not only fosters a safe environment but also represents a thoughtful investment in the longevity and efficiency of your outdoor oasis.

What Are the Maintenance Requirements for These Pool Features?
Understanding the maintenance requirements for various pool features is essential for ensuring the longevity and functionality of a swimming pool. Elements such as waterfalls, built-in seating, and heating systems necessitate regular upkeep to maintain both their aesthetic appeal and operational efficiency. By prioritizing energy-efficient solutions and adhering to safe practices, including the use of a pool cover, one can fully enjoy the outdoor living space while minimizing the time and resources dedicated to maintenance.
Each feature not only enhances the visual appeal of the pool but also presents its own unique set of maintenance needs, which can influence overall energy consumption and safety standards. For example, waterfalls require frequent filter checks to prevent debris accumulation, while built-in seating should be regularly inspected for signs of wear that could pose safety hazards to users. Ensuring the efficient operation of heating systems can lead to a significant reduction in energy costs.
To effectively maintain these features, the following practices are recommended:
- Regular Cleaning: Schedule routine cleanings for all components. Utilize skimmers for waterfalls and inspect seating areas for cleanliness.
- Inspection: Conduct thorough examinations of all components for leaks or damage. Non-functional features not only waste energy but may also pose safety risks.
- Energy-Efficient Alternatives: Consider upgrading to energy-efficient pumps and heaters, which can reduce operational costs and improve safety. Additionally, incorporating pool automation can streamline maintenance and enhance user convenience.
By focusing on these elements, one can greatly enhance the safety and enjoyment of the pool while preserving its beauty.

2. How Can I Keep My Pool Clean and Well-Maintained?
Regular pool maintenance is essential to keep your pool safe and clean. A pool cleaner helps remove debris, while balancing pool water chemistry prevents algae growth and harmful bacteria buildup. Maintaining the water level ensures proper water flow, and checking pool equipment like pumps and filters keeps everything running efficiently. For added convenience, consider features built into the pool like automated systems for sanitization, which improve the overall pool experience.
